Nope, Wi-Fi calling doesnt hike up my phone bill, which is a huge relief! Its fantastic being able to call and text without worrying about burning through my data or minutes, especially when Im traveling. The only catch is sometimes needing to pay for Wi-Fi access, but thats a separate cost, not something added to my phone bill directly. That feels pretty fair to me.
